Yian Garuga is a Large Monster in Monster Hunter World (MHW). イャンガルルガ (Iyangaruruga) in Japanese. It is a large and purple Bird Wyvern with spikes on its back, it's a very dangerous and aggressive monster. It is weak to Water and Dragon but resistant to Ice, Thunder and Fire.
A short-tempered bird wyvern marked by its hard, black scales and impressive mane. It strikes with its distinctive beak."

Yian Garuga Combat Info
- Kinsect Extracts:
- Red: Head/Neck
- Orange: Body/Tail
- White: Legs/Wings
- Enraged mode: ??
- If you have the Ancient Forest on lvl 6 or higher, luring a Yian Garuga will result in spawning a Tempered Scarred Yian Garuga.
- Its wings are extremely tough and make most weapons bounce, tenderize them if you want to break them.
- It becomes immune to Pitfall Traps and destroys them when enraged.
- If you are a veteran player, don't be fooled by its fireball attack, they updated it and it now rapid fires many projectiles in a wide area.
- Slow it by breaking body parts or baiting out its stamina-intensive beak attacks. Breakable Parts:
- Head/Neck
- Body
- Left Leg
- Right Leg
- Left Wing
- Right Wing
- Tail
- Both its head and ears are breakable, so don't stop attacking its head area until you see two parts broken, if
you need those materials. - The arena fight is scaled for two players, so avoid facing him alone unless you wish to impose that kind of challenge on yourself.
This fight may be scary for first timers as the monster is particularly aggressive and will do its attacks seemingly non-stop, the key to the fight is to identify the attacks that make him vulnerable like whis head plunge attack (be careful with this attack in particular since it deals the heaviest damage of its kit) and exploit them for maximum damage. You need to be constantly on alert and get damage in whenever possible. Be sure to hit its head as often as possible, since he is quite weak to stunning. You can deny its roars with Earplugs at level 5 and be sure to bring some Antidotes to deal with its poison. In essence, cautious manoeuvring, constant vigilance, and strategic exploitation of opportunities are essential to win in this encounter.

Notes & Trivia
- It is known as the “Black Wolf Bird”
- First introduced in Monster Hunter Freedom
- Many people consider this boss to be quite frustrating, and it carries a bad reputation from previous entries, where it made an instant attack after roaring that heavily damaged the player.
